Border Collie
![Intelligent Dog Breeds](https://jhdogadvice.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/09/JHDOGADVICE-2023-09-26T191920.967-1024x576.png)
When it comes to sheer logic, problem solving, and brainpower, Border Collies are among the most intelligent dogs. A workaholic, this breed is the world’s premier sheep herder, prized for its intelligence, extraordinary instinct, and working ability. A descendant of European herding dogs that lived along the rocky borders of England, Scotland, and Wales, the border collie was bred to be crafty enough and athletic enough to survive the treacherous landscape.

German Shepherd
![Intelligent Dog Breeds](https://jhdogadvice.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/09/JHDOGADVICE-2023-09-26T185933.052-1024x576.png)
Natives of Germany, these are working dogs and are known for their courage, loyalty, intelligence, strength, obedience and training abilities. Because of these traits, they are very popular as police and military dogs. Despite their larger size, they can easily adjust to apartment living with regular exercise and mental stimulation. With their loyalty and quick learning abilities, German Shepherds make excellent guard dogs.

Doberman Pinscher
![Intelligent Dog Breeds](https://jhdogadvice.com/wp-content/uploads/2023/09/JHDOGADVICE-2023-09-26T185558.124-1024x576.png)
He belongs to the larger dogs and has a lot of strength. Despite its reputation as an aggressive guard dog, it has a loyal and lovable character. Known for its stamina and speed. Bred to be a guardian and in demand as a police and war dog. These elegant dogs are not only striking in appearance but also highly intelligent, often excelling in obedience and protection training.
